Understanding Regression Analysis:

Regression analysis involves analyzing the relationship between a dependent variable and one or more independent variables. The dependent variable is the outcome or the variable we want to predict, while the independent variables are the factors that influence the dependent variable. The goal of regression analysis is to create a mathematical model that represents the relationship between these variables.

There are several types of regression analysis, including simple linear regression, multiple linear regression, polynomial regression, and logistic regression. Simple linear regression involves a single independent variable, while multiple linear regression involves multiple independent variables. Polynomial regression allows for non-linear relationships between variables, and logistic regression is used when the dependent variable is binary.

Applications of Regression Analysis:

Regression analysis has a wide range of applications across various industries. Here are a few examples:

1. Finance: Regression analysis is commonly used in finance to predict stock prices, interest rates, and exchange rates. By analyzing historical data, regression models can help investors make informed decisions and manage risks.

2. Marketing: Regression analysis is used in marketing to understand the relationship between marketing efforts and sales. It helps businesses optimize their marketing strategies by identifying the most effective channels and campaigns.

3. Healthcare: Regression analysis is utilized in healthcare to predict patient outcomes and assess the effectiveness of treatments. It can help healthcare providers make evidence-based decisions and improve patient care.

4. Economics: Regression analysis is widely used in economics to analyze the relationship between variables such as GDP, inflation, and unemployment rates. It aids in understanding the impact of various factors on the economy.

Predicting the Future with Regression Analysis:

Regression analysis is a powerful tool for predicting future outcomes based on historical data. By analyzing the relationship between variables, regression models can be used to forecast trends and make predictions. Here’s how regression analysis can be used to predict the future:

1. Trend Analysis: Regression analysis can be used to identify and predict trends in data. By fitting a regression line to historical data points, we can extend the line into the future to forecast future values. This is particularly useful in predicting sales, population growth, and other time-series data.

2. Forecasting: Regression analysis can be used to forecast future values of a dependent variable based on the values of independent variables. For example, in finance, regression models can predict future stock prices based on factors such as interest rates, company performance, and market trends.

3. Scenario Analysis: Regression analysis allows for scenario analysis, where different scenarios can be simulated to predict the impact on the dependent variable. This helps decision-makers assess the potential outcomes of different strategies and make informed decisions.

4. Risk Assessment: Regression analysis can be used to assess and quantify risks. By analyzing historical data, regression models can identify the factors that contribute to risk and predict the likelihood of future events. This is particularly useful in insurance and finance industries.

Challenges and Limitations:

While regression analysis is a powerful tool for predicting the future with data, it is not without its challenges and limitations. Here are a few to consider:

1. Assumptions: Regression analysis relies on several assumptions, including linearity, independence, and homoscedasticity. Violation of these assumptions can lead to inaccurate predictions.

2. Outliers: Outliers in the data can significantly impact the results of regression analysis. It is important to identify and handle outliers appropriately to ensure accurate predictions.

3. Causality vs. Correlation: Regression analysis can identify correlations between variables but does not establish causality. It is essential to interpret the results carefully and consider other factors that may influence the dependent variable.

4. Overfitting: Overfitting occurs when a regression model is too complex and fits the noise in the data rather than the underlying relationship. This can lead to poor predictions when applied to new data.
